Our Commitment
At The Wade Group, we are dedicated to not only delivering high-quality environmental solutions but also ensuring that the communities around our projects benefit directly. We prioritize safety, inclusion, and respect, making sure our work uplifts rather than disrupts the neighborhoods we serve.
Community-First Principles
- Inclusive Participation: Local residents are invited to actively participate in projects where possible, whether through employment opportunities, volunteer programs, internships, and advisory roles.
- No Displacement: Our projects are designed to enhance community health and infrastructure without causing displacement or disruption to existing residents.
- Education & Awareness: We provide workshops, site tours, and educational sessions to empower communities with knowledge about environmental stewardship and sustainability.
- Partnerships with Local Organizations: We work hand-in-hand with schools, nonprofits, and neighborhood associations to address concerns, share resources, and create mutually beneficial outcomes.
Our Approach
- Transparency: Openly communicate project goals, timelines, and expected impacts to residents and stakeholders.
- Collaboration: Invite community members to provide input, participate in decision-making, and contribute to project initiatives.
- Empowerment: Offer skills training, volunteer opportunities, and local hiring options whenever feasible.
- Positive Impact: Ensure that every project strengthens the community’s environmental, social, and economic well-being.
